在这个数字化时代,编程已经成为孩子们不可或缺的一项技能。而机甲大师,作为一款专为青少年设计的编程机器人,不仅让孩子们在玩乐中学习编程知识,还能激发他们的创新思维和动手能力。本文将详细介绍如何从机甲大师入门,轻松上手机器人编程世界。
一、机甲大师简介
机甲大师是一款集教育、娱乐、竞技于一体的编程机器人,它拥有丰富的传感器、执行器和模块,可以轻松实现各种功能。孩子们可以通过编程控制机甲大师完成各种任务,如走迷宫、搬运物品、避障等。
二、机甲大师编程优势
- 寓教于乐:机甲大师将编程与游戏相结合,让孩子们在玩乐中学习编程知识,提高学习兴趣。
- 动手实践:通过实际操作机甲大师,孩子们可以锻炼动手能力,培养解决问题的能力。
- 团队协作:机甲大师支持多人协作编程,让孩子们学会与他人沟通、合作,提高团队协作能力。
- 跨学科应用:编程与数学、物理、工程等多个学科密切相关,学习编程有助于孩子们全面发展。
三、机甲大师入门教程
1. 熟悉机甲大师硬件
首先,让孩子们认识机甲大师的各个部件,如传感器、执行器、电池等。了解每个部件的功能和作用,为后续编程打下基础。
2. 学习编程语言
机甲大师支持多种编程语言,如Python、Scratch等。根据孩子们的年龄和兴趣选择合适的编程语言进行学习。
Python编程
Python是一种简单易学的编程语言,适合初学者。以下是一个简单的Python编程示例,用于控制机甲大师前进:
from maestro import Controller
# 创建控制器对象
controller = Controller()
# 设置速度
controller.setTargetSpeed(100)
# 循环前进
while True:
controller.setTarget(0, 100)
controller.wait(1000)
Scratch编程
Scratch是一种图形化编程语言,适合低龄儿童。以下是一个Scratch编程示例,用于控制机甲大师前进:
- 在“运动”模块中,选择“前进100步”。
- 在“控制”模块中,选择“当绿旗被点击时”。
- 在“运动”模块中,再次选择“前进100步”。
3. 编程实践
让孩子们尝试编写程序控制机甲大师完成各种任务,如走迷宫、搬运物品、避障等。在实践过程中,鼓励孩子们发挥创意,不断优化程序。
四、机甲大师进阶技巧
- 学习更多编程语言:掌握多种编程语言有助于孩子们更好地应对不同场景的编程需求。
- 参加机器人比赛:通过参加机器人比赛,孩子们可以锻炼自己的编程能力,提高团队协作能力。
- 关注行业动态:了解机器人行业的发展趋势,为未来职业规划做好准备。
五、总结
机甲大师是一款非常适合孩子们入门编程的机器人。通过学习机甲大师,孩子们可以在玩乐中学习编程知识,提高自己的综合素质。希望本文能帮助孩子们轻松上手,玩转机器人编程世界。
